South Station (disambiguation)

South Station is a train station in Boston, Massachusetts, United States.

Other stations with the word south in their names include:

Australia

edit

Austria

edit

Belgium

edit

China

edit

Denmark

edit

France

edit

Germany

edit

Hungary

edit

Italy

edit

Netherlands

edit

Russia

edit

Sweden

edit

Switzerland

edit

Ukraine

edit

United Kingdom

edit

United States

edit

See also

edit